Heads up, plugin folks: Wobblecast supports permessage-deflate, but we ship it off by default because CPU cost beats bandwidth savings on most local rigs. Toggle it in `wobble.toml` if you're testing big payloads. The dev harness also needs a local metadata DB, so point it at the connection string below.

database URL for bahop-yagep: mssql://sildor_svc:35ha7jz@db-fb6d.nelvrodyn.example:5432/casath

The Verrano product line drove most of the erosion, with freight surcharges and the Aldbury warehouse transition adding cost. Tollamy Systems' pricing actions partially offset the decline in the services segment. For Q3, finance will model three recovery scenarios and align with procurement on supplier renegotiations before the planning lock. Margin targets by line will be circulated after the leadership session. The agreed direction is captured in the confidential note that follows.

confidential, kagaf-faduf: Headcount on the Ralix team goes from 5 to 117 by the end of November. Gross margin on Ralix came in at 12 percent against a plan of 10 percent.

**Ticket PROC-providing — Proctor queue backing up during peak**

Hey folks, flagging this for the weekly sync: the Vigilance exam-proctoring queue at Corvid Academy piles up whenever more than ~400 candidates start within a five-minute window. Workers grab sessions but stall on the snapshot upload step, so retries clog the queue further. Quick fix might be capping concurrent snapshot uploads per worker. Repro is easy on the Harlowe staging cluster; the stuck run I captured logged the identifier below.

session token of kahag-bawip = htk6_729d08

Step 4: Repoint the bounce processor

Next up, swing the Mailwright bounce processor over to the new queue. Heads up for security review: the old shared credentials are gone, and the processor now pulls short-lived tokens from Vaultern at startup. Nothing else changed in the parsing path. Before you sign off, double-check the settings we're shipping, listed below.

settings of fahag-haduf:
[ulaox]
port = 8443
region = south-2
host = ulaox.lumiccorp.internal
timeout_ms = 500
retries = 8